Runbook: digest scheduling hiccups (Pinewheel notifier)

If the batch email digests don't go out by 07:30 local, check the scheduler lease first — nine times out of ten another worker grabbed it and died without releasing. Restarting the digest pod is safe; sends are idempotent within a 24-hour window, so nobody gets doubles. Don't manually trigger the backfill job unless the queue depth is over 10k, or you'll flood the relay. When paging escalation, include the build token below.

build token for fajop-kageg: htk14_a2d40227103e0f

## Changelog — Catalog cache defaults changed

As of release 12.4, the Mercantia catalog service no longer invalidates cache entries on every SKU write. Invalidation now batches on a short interval, which cut origin load by roughly a third in staging without observable staleness complaints. Please review dashboards after rollout. The new defaults shipped are as follows.

config for bahof-tahaf:
WENDOR_LOG_LEVEL=debug
WENDOR_METRICS_HOST=metrics.wendor.lumiclabs.internal
WENDOR_POOL_SIZE=4

**Alert: PedalFlow Rebalance Queue Stalled**

This alert fires when the PedalFlow dispatcher has not assigned any truck routes for 20 minutes during operating hours. It usually means the dock-fullness feed from the Northvale depot is stale. Check the feed timestamp first, then restart the dispatcher if needed. For persistent stalls, contact the rebalancing team at the address below.

alerts address for kafof-bagag: kasael@olvarqdyn.corp